$25 million in national park project funds blocked by Trump administration: Report

Summary

The Trump administration has stopped more than 130 projects planned in national parks across the United States. This decision has put over $25 million in funding on hold, including work at well-known parks like Yellowstone, Yosemite, Zion, and Joshua Tree.

Key Facts

  • The Trump administration blocked over 130 planned projects in national parks.
  • These projects had a combined funding of more than $25 million.
  • The Department of the Interior is responsible for overseeing the National Park Service (NPS).
  • Last month, the Interior Department disapproved agreements for projects at several major parks.
  • Parks affected include Yellowstone, Yosemite, Zion, and Joshua Tree.
  • The funding freeze paused improvements and developments planned for these parks.
  • The action was reported by The Washington Post, a major news outlet.
